We went to Port Alberni specifically to golf. The course is lovely. It’s well maintained with the front nine being relatively flat with a creek meandering thru several of the holes. The back nine moves you into a series of gentle climbs in a forest with deer and hawks in abundance. Staff are very welcoming and helpful. Thank you Angie!

Port Alberni is relatively easy to get around. Lovely hiking spots and parks. Great sports areas. On the beautiful ocean inlet, with fabulous views. A variety of shops and restaurants. The gateway to the wild west coast. First Nations cultural experiences available.
